Factors to Consider When Choosing Biometric Door Locks
When choosing a biometric door lock, you’ll want to evaluate various access methods to find what works best for you. Installation and compatibility with your existing setup are vital, along with the importance of robust security features. Don’t forget to check for remote access capabilities and warranty support to guarantee you’re making a smart investment.
Unlocking Methods Variety
Choosing the right biometric door lock involves considering the variety of access methods available, as these features can greatly impact your daily convenience and security. Most biometric locks offer fingerprint recognition, which opens your door in under a second for quick access. Many models can store multiple fingerprints, granting entry to family and trusted friends without the hassle of keys. You might also appreciate locks that support unlimited one-time PIN codes, perfect for temporary access for guests or service personnel. Additionally, some advanced models feature voice control compatibility with popular assistants like Alexa and Google Assistant, allowing for hands-free operation. Evaluating these access methods will help you select a lock that meets your lifestyle needs and enhances your home security.
Installation and Compatibility
Before selecting a biometric door lock, it’s important to take into account installation and compatibility, as these factors can greatly influence your overall experience. Most biometric locks are designed to fit standard door thicknesses ranging from 1-3/8 to 2 inches, making them suitable for most residential doors. You can often install these locks yourself using basic tools, completing the process in just a few minutes. Some models even offer additional screws or features for added stability on weak or warped doors. Before making a purchase, confirm your door’s compatibility to guarantee a proper fit. Many biometric locks also include installation videos or guides, helping you set them up easily and efficiently.
Security Features Importance
As you explore biometric door locks, understanding the importance of security features is essential for ensuring your home’s safety. Advanced technologies like fingerprint recognition open doors in just 0.3 seconds with accuracy rates over 99%. Opt for locks that offer multiple opening methods—fingerprint, PIN code, mobile app, and voice control—for added flexibility and redundancy. Auto-lock features enhance security by automatically securing your door after a set period, minimizing the chance of leaving it open. Real-time alerts notify you of unauthorized access attempts, allowing for quick responses to potential breaches. Additionally, compatibility with smart home systems and voice assistants boosts convenience and enhances overall security, enabling remote management and control from anywhere.
Remote Access Capabilities
When selecting a biometric door lock, remote access capabilities can make a significant difference in convenience and security. Many models come with built-in Wi-Fi, allowing you to manage access directly from your smartphone without needing a hub. With remote access, you can receive real-time notifications about door activity, giving you immediate awareness of unauthorized attempts. You’ll also have the ability to lock or open your door from anywhere, making it easy to grant access to guests or service personnel while you’re away. Some smart locks even integrate with voice assistants like Alexa and Google Assistant, enabling hands-free opening. Plus, advanced locks can store multiple fingerprints, ensuring family members and trusted visitors can access your home remotely while keeping it secure.
Warranty and Support Options
Choosing the right biometric door lock involves more than just features; warranty and support options are vital too. Start by checking the warranty period, which can range from one year to several years—this reflects the manufacturer’s confidence in their product. Look for accessible customer support options such as phone, email, and live chat. Having 24/7 support can be critical for quick resolutions during emergencies. It’s also wise to understand the return policy; a flexible return window offers peace of mind if the lock doesn’t meet your expectations. Finally, ascertain you know what the warranty covers—specific components like electronic parts or mechanical failures—to fully understand the protection you’re getting.
